Pay Your Fees
To accept your offer, you must pay the required prepaid fees as outlined in your Letter of Offer (LOO).
An electronic Confirmation of Enrolment (eCoE) will only be issued after:
  • You have accepted the Letter of Offer;
  • All conditions of the offer (if applicable) have been met; and
  • The required prepaid fees have been received by Signature Training.
The eCoE is required for eligible international students to proceed with their student visa application.
Apply for Overseas Student Health Cover (OSHC)
All international students applying for a Student Visa (subclass 500) must maintain Overseas Student Health Cover (OSHC) for the duration of their stay in Australia.
You may arrange your OSHC directly with an approved OSHC provider, or you can authorise Signature Training or your education agent to arrange it on your behalf.
OSHC must be obtained before lodging your student visa application. Evidence of OSHC will be required as part of the visa application process.
Once your OSHC has been arranged, you will receive a policy confirmation that can be used to support your student visa application.
Receive your electronic Confirmation of Enrolment (eCoE).
You will receive your electronic Confirmation of Enrolment (eCoE) once all enrolment requirements have been met, including:
  • Acceptance of the Letter of Offer (LOO);
  • Payment of the required prepaid fees;
  • Submission of all required supporting documents; and
  • Satisfaction of any conditions outlined in the Letter of Offer.
The eCoE is an official document confirming your enrolment with Signature Training and is required when applying for an Australian Student Visa (subclass 500). Once issued, the eCoE will be sent to you electronically.
Apply for Your Student Visa
After receiving your electronic Confirmation of Enrolment (eCoE), you can apply for your Australian Student Visa (subclass 500).
